Douglas is 8-2 against Torrington since April of 2018,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Thursday. The Douglas Bearcats will be playing in front of their home fans against the Torrington Trailblazers at 5:00 p.m. Torrington took a loss in their last matchup and will be looking to turn the tables on Douglas, who comes in off a win.
Last Saturday, Douglas made easy work of Lyman and carried off a 9-1 victory. Lauren Olsen was a massive factor in the win, as she booted in three goals all by herself.
Meanwhile, Torrington was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their fourth straight defeat. They wound up on the wrong side of a tough 9-0 walloping at the hands of Gering.
Douglas now has a winning record of 2-1. As for Torrington, their loss dropped their record down to 0-4.
Douglas took their win against Torrington in their previous matchup back in April of 2023 by a conclusive 5-0. Will Douglas repeat their success, or does Torrington have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
